From 29153e7d91caa0723b86565bceb5b4ae4755ece1 Mon Sep 17 00:00:00 2001 From: David Christenson Date: Thu, 12 Mar 2015 14:23:25 -0600 Subject: fdk-aac 0.1.4 Update to latest stable release, install example AAC encoder, add test with new WAV fixture, modernize. Closes #37654. Signed-off-by: Mike McQuaid --- Library/Formula/fdk-aac.rb | 17 +++++++++++------ 1 file changed, 11 insertions(+), 6 deletions(-) (limited to 'Library/Formula') diff --git a/Library/Formula/fdk-aac.rb b/Library/Formula/fdk-aac.rb index 8756836c4..cab26de3d 100644 --- a/Library/Formula/fdk-aac.rb +++ b/Library/Formula/fdk-aac.rb @@ -1,9 +1,7 @@ -require "formula" - class FdkAac < Formula homepage "http://sourceforge.net/projects/opencore-amr/" - url "https://downloads.sourceforge.net/project/opencore-amr/fdk-aac/fdk-aac-0.1.3.tar.gz" - sha1 "fda64beee7f3b8e04ca209efcf9354cdae9afc33" + url "https://downloads.sourceforge.net/project/opencore-amr/fdk-aac/fdk-aac-0.1.4.tar.gz" + sha256 "5910fe788677ca13532e3f47b7afaa01d72334d46a2d5e1d1f080f1173ff15ab" head do url "git://opencore-amr.git.sourceforge.net/gitroot/opencore-amr/fdk-aac" @@ -15,7 +13,14 @@ class FdkAac < Formula def install system "./autogen.sh" if build.head? - system "./configure", "--disable-dependency-tracking", "--prefix=#{prefix}" - system "make install" + system "./configure", "--disable-dependency-tracking", + "--prefix=#{prefix}", + "--enable-example" + system "make", "install" + end + + test do + system "#{bin}/aac-enc", test_fixtures("test.wav"), "test.aac" + assert File.exist?("test.aac") end end -- cgit v1.2.3